Output e5f6917a1a4499f99be8b470836b60759627192fd5fd00a40b926fee032e7e7a:0

value
2004753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02bfe23e4e841e704e5c4f389ca65d4cf8231257 OP_EQUAL
address
31wZ9FAUyQevomTE72gFwnhF129DhS4VNq
transaction
e5f6917a1a4499f99be8b470836b60759627192fd5fd00a40b926fee032e7e7a
confirmations
180187
spent
true